Job Description

Responsibilities

Key Responsibilities

Recruitment & Talent Acquisition

  • Manage the full recruitment cycle, including sourcing, screening, interviewing, and onboarding.
  • Coordinate with hiring managers to understand manpower requirements.
  • Prepare job advertisements and maintain recruitment databases.
  • Build and maintain talent pipelines to support hiring needs.
  • Participate in employer branding and recruitment activities.

Employee Relations

  • Handle employee enquiries, grievances, disciplinary matters, and investigations.
  • Support managers in resolving employee relations issues.
  • Prepare HR-related correspondence, including warning letters, confirmation, promotion, transfer, and other employment documents.
  • Promote a positive and harmonious working environment.

Performance Management

  • Coordinate the performance appraisal process and ensure timely completion.
  • Assist managers in setting KPIs and monitoring employee performance.
  • Follow up on probation reviews, confirmations, and performance improvement plans.

Learning & Development

  • Identify training needs and coordinate internal and external training programmes.
  • Maintain employee training records and monitor training effectiveness.
  • Support leadership development and employee growth initiatives.

HR Policies & Compliance

  • Implement and maintain HR policies, procedures, and SOPs.
  • Ensure compliance with:
  • Employment Act 1955
  • Sarawak Labour Ordinance (and Sabah Labour Ordinance where applicable)
  • Industrial Relations legislation
  • Occupational Safety and Health legislation
  • Other applicable Malaysian employment laws and regulations
  • Keep HR documentation updated and ensure statutory compliance.

Employee Engagement

  • Organise employee engagement activities, company events, and wellness initiatives.
  • Support employee recognition and retention programmes.
  • Assist in promoting a positive workplace culture.

HR Administration

  • Manage onboarding and offboarding processes.
  • Maintain accurate employee records and HR documentation.
  • Prepare HR reports, recruitment statistics, and other HR-related reports.
  • Support HR process improvements and special projects as assigned.

Requirements

  • Bachelor's Degree in Human Resource Management, Business Administration, Psychology, or a related field.
  • Minimum 3–5 years of relevant Human Resources experience.
  • Strong knowledge of Malaysian employment legislation, including the Sarawak Labour Ordinance (and Sabah Labour Ordinance where applicable).
  • Hands-on experience in recruitment, employee relations, performance management, and HR operations.
  • Strong communication, interpersonal, and organisational skills.
  • Good problem-solving and conflict resolution abilities.
  • Proficient in Microsoft Office applications.
  • Ability to maintain confidentiality and manage multiple tasks independently.
  • Fluent in English and Bahasa Malaysia (written and spoken)
  • Mandarin speaker is an added advantage.
